‘In Vitro Diagnostic revenues will reach $59.2bn in 2015’ says Visiongain report

A new report by London-based business information company visiongain predicts that world in vitro diagnostic revenues will reach $59.2bn in 2015. That market generated $44.6bn in 2010.
 
Aug. 5, 2011 - PRLog -- In vitro diagnostics (IVD) is increasing in importance with the drive towards personalised medicine. The main reasons for the predicted growth in IVD revenues are widening applications for IVD tests and greater access to healthcare in countries such as China and India. In particular, the genetic testing submarket will show high revenue growth, visiongain’s market analysis shows.

Antibody-based products and DNA test kits will remain important, the report notes. The diagnostics industry will benefit from advances in cytogenetic techniques using molecular imaging. Those methods include optical imaging and magnetic resonance imaging (MRI). Development of scanning probe microscope (SPM) systems will improve fluorescence in situ hybridization (FISH) techniques. The technological advances will help to detect and characterise cancers and other diseases.

Dr Gordon Low, healthcare reports editor, said: “The world IVD market will benefit from the entry of new products, services and companies this decade. There will be great possibilities for better targeted medicine through in vitro diagnostic technologies. Patients will benefit from diagnostic companies’ progress.”

Visiongain forecasts that the overall in vitro diagnostics market will grow steadily to 2021. Patients, healthcare providers, drug developers and diagnostics companies will benefit. The future of the IVD industry and market appears promising through developing technologies and increasing demand from many areas of healthcare, the published report concludes.
